    Toxtree: Toxic Hazard Estimation

    Toxtree: Toxic Hazard Estimation

    Toxicity prediction for chemical compounds

    A GUI application which estimates toxic hazard of chemical compounds. The latest version includes the following toxicity prediction modules: -Cramer rules (oral toxicity) -Toxicity mode of action via Verhaar scheme -Skin irritation and Eye irritation prediction -Benigni / Bossa rulebase for mutagenicity and carcinogenicity prediction -START biodegradation and persistence prediction -Skin sensitisation reactivity domain -Kroes TTC Decision tree -SMARTCyp - Cytochrome P450-Mediated Drug Metabolism and metabolites prediction -Structure Alerts for the in vivo micronucleus assay in rodents (ISSMIC) -Structural Alerts for Functional Group Identification (ISSFUNC) -Structural alerts associated with covalent protein binding and DNA binding...

    Kinannote

    Kinannote

    Protein Kinase Identification and Classification

    Kinannote identifies and classifies protein kinases in a user-provided fasta file using an HMM derived from serine/threonine protein kinases, a position specific scoring matrix derived from the HMM, and comparison with a local version of the curated kinase database from kinase.com. If the user inputs a complete proteome, additional modules evaluate the completeness of the kinome and place it in context with reference kinomes. Kinannote runs on a unix command line and depends on local hmmer 2 and Blast 2.24 installations.     CoVEC

    Consensus Variant Effect Classification

    The package provides SVM models to be used with SVMlight (http://svmlight.joachims.org/) for drawing a consensus out of individual 3rd-party predictions about the effect of mutations. The 3rd party tools are SIFT, Polyphen2, SNPs&GO and Mutation Assessor. The package also provides a series of Perl modules and scripts to assist in the preparation of data. The modules can be used to build custom tools and pipelines, whereas the scripts provide basic executable implementations based on the modules. SVMlight, SIFT, Polyphen2, SNPs&GO and Mutation Assessor are the property of their respective authors and institutions and are not distributed in this package.
